Options • Local anesthesia (7-12 weeks)
• IV sedation (under 13 weeks)
• Asleep
• Medical abortion (up to 7 weeks)
First Trimester AnesthesiaLocal Anesthesia:The patient is awake during the procedure. The physician administers medication which relaxes the cervix and reduces discomfort during the procedure.
IV Sedation:The physician administers medication which reduces pain and anxiety.
Asleep:The anesthetist administers medication and provides care so that the patient is asleep while the physician performs the procedure.
Second Trimester (13 to 21 weeks)Evaluation, counseling and preparation are conducted in the office. The procedures are performed the following day at the Medical College of Virginia under general anesthesia.
Medical AbortionEvaluation is thorough to insure that the patient is a good candidate for this means of abortion. Then medication is administered so that the pregnancy is ended at home. Close follow-up is provided.
